The Thrill of Risk and Reward

At the heart of casino gaming lies the fundamental concept of risk versus reward. Players are often drawn to the idea that with a small investment, they could achieve life-changing payouts. This dynamic creates a dopamine rush, stimulating the brain’s reward system. For many, the anticipation of winning can be as exhilarating as the win itself, leading them to return again and again.

The Role of Cognitive Biases

Cognitive biases play a significant role in how players perceive their chances of winning. For instance, the gambler’s fallacy—the belief that past events influence future outcomes—can lead players to make irrational bets. This cognitive distortion often results in individuals chasing losses, believing that a win is ‘due’ after a series of losses.

Emotional Engagement in Gambling

Emotions are powerful motivators in the world of gambling. Many players engage more deeply with the game when their emotions are heightened. The excitement, anxiety, and eventual euphoria (or disappointment) tie into their overall experience. Casinos are designed to amplify these feelings, with vibrant displays and engaging sounds that keep players immersed in the moment.

Social Influences and Environment

The casino atmosphere itself is crafted to encourage social interaction and connectivity. Players often enjoy games with others, sharing in the excitement of a win or the commiseration of a loss. The social aspect can enhance the gambling experience, making it not just about winning money but also about building relationships and creating memories.

The Long-Term Effects of Gambling

While many players gamble recreationally, it is crucial to acknowledge that some may develop problematic gambling behaviors. Understanding psychological triggers can help individuals recognize when their gambling exceeds entertainment and begins to threaten their well-being. Support systems, including counseling and self-exclusion programs, can play a pivotal role in promoting responsible gambling.
